The question is, why do we actually have to go source out special quality meat or poultry and special quality seafood?  Why can’t we just get regular food from the grocery store?

In many parts of the world, especially here in the US we do have issues with the quality of the conventionally grown foods and the quality of the conventional animal products or seafood that we get.

Think logically, if you were on a farm and getting your own food and taking care of your own cattle and maybe if you were going fishing for seafood, you’d look for things to be done in the most natural state.

  1. Our cattle were not intended to be fed grains and corn. Actually in many ways just like we were, in most instances, intended to be fed those foods as well. They were meant to be out on the pasture, grazing, eating grass, eating what they find, not what we’re f
  2. They also weren’t intended to be held in the present day confined or small spaces just for mass production of meat.
  1. The same is true for seafood. Our seafood is meant to swim all over the place, find the food that it was meant to eat or be eaten by somebody else and then we were meant to go out and fish or hunt, catch those things and then consume them ourselves.

When you look at the way meats and seafood are now mass produced in the US today, it’s done so in a not-so-natural state. We feed them grains, corn and all sorts of things that they aren’t supposed to eat. Our cattle graze in limited or specific areas. We’ve confined them into farms. The same goes for our seafood. Our seafood can’t go swim everywhere. We have these fish farms all over the place.

It’s really important that we source good quality animal produce, specially when trying to get pregnant.

Aside from what they’re being fed they’re also being given chemicals, toxins and all sorts of hormones that we don’t need to consume and certainly we hope that they don’t need to consume.

According to a recent research study chicken poultry in the US, was being injected with arsenic purposely and it was approved by the FDA as being okay. We all know that arsenic is a cancer-promoting chemical or substance, so why would that be okay for us to consume and animals consume?

These are the reasons why we have to source out good quality food. We don’t want chemicals, we don’t want extra toxins in there like arsenic, and we don’t want added hormones. We want really good, nutrient-dense meat with less saturated fat and increased good quality fat. That kind of organic meat only comes from cattle that is grass-fed and has been able to roam the pastures.
